1. Every student is expected to be properly dressed while on the college campus
  2. Every student should be punctual and regular and shall attend lectures, practicals, tutorials, tests and examinations
  3. All home assignments / exercises given by the Teacher are to be completed regularly from time to time.
  4. Without prior permission of the Principal/Professor in-charge no student shall absent himself/herself from a test or tutorial examination.
  5. Loitering in the corridors or premises of the college while the college classes are in progress is strictly prohibited.
  6. The behavior of student vis-a-vis members of the staff and fellow students is expected to be decent and polite.
  7. Students shall not form any Society in the college nor shall invite any person to address a meeting without the prior permission of the Principal
  8. In the college functions, debates and other meetings, chair shall always be taken by a person approved by the Principal. The subjects of such debates must have the prior approval of the Principal.
  9. No student of the College shall take active part in any communal and violent political activity.
  10. Use of tobacco, smoking and liquor are strictly prohibited on the College campus.
  11. Every student is expected to take due care of the College property and help in keeping the premises clean, neat and tidy. They should note that an attempt to damage the College property is a breach of discipline. Disciplinary action will be taken against the guilty and the cost of damage recovered from them.
  12. Students are advised to see the Notice Board regularly.
  13. Lighting of fire crackers in College premises is banned.
  14. No student can distribute leaflets or any other material and raise funds towards any activity/organization without the knowledge of Principal/ Vice-Principal of the College.
  15. Parents / Guardians / Outsiders are advised to contact the College office in case they want to meet their ward / concerned student during lecture hours. They should not directly approach their ward / concerned student during lecture hours.
  16. Outsiders should not drive their vehicle in the College campus in a reckless manner. They are requested to park in the parking space provided. Students who fail to adhere to this rule shall be penalized.
  17. MOBILE PHONES SHOULD BE KEPT ON SILENT MODE IN THE CLASSES.
  18. RAGGING IS STRICTLY BANNED IN THE COLLEGE. ANY ONE FOUND INDULGING IN RAGGING WILL BE PUNISHED APPROPRIATELY WHICH MAY INCLUDE EXPULSION FROM THE COLLEGE. Anti Ragging helpline (1800-180-5522) Detailed Regulations are available on ugc website: www.ugc.ac.in
  19. The Principal is authorized to add, amend or modify these rules.
  20. All matters not covered by the above rules will rest at the discretion of the Principal.
  21. The discretion of the Principal is final and binding.
